How do you do family devotion time?

The key to conducting effective family devotionals is to keep it simple and to the point. Select a Bible story, read the scripture (choose a version of the Bible that will be understandable for all ages), then talk about how the scripture can be applied to your family’s life. Engage your kids in the lesson.

How do you show children how do you pray?

Pick up a toy microphone, a candle or a beanbag, and let them pray while holding it and then pass it along. Teach them how to pray for one another, pairing them up and letting them hold hands as they say their prayers. Pray blessings over them by name. Invite them to repeat prayers after you.

How do I teach my 4 year old to pray?

Children can start learning to pray even before they can speak in coherent sentences simply by watching you pray (more about this later) and by inviting them to pray with you as best they can. As with any good habit, you’ll want to reinforce prayer as a regular part of life as early as possible.

How do you teach kids quiet time?

To avoid resistance, start quiet time out slowly, perhaps in 15-20 minute increments. Allow your child to play quietly, and do a timed check. Pop your head into the room, acknowledge what a great job he is doing of playing quietly, and if you feel it is called for, suggest alternative items that he may play with.
